Hey guys I have 5.3 in my 2000 ext cab Silverado it has 410 gears truetrac posi CAI long tubes & tuned by cal speed. I am doing a cam swap I'm putting in a 228/232 110 lsa 600 lift @.50 Its a TSP cam with their 660. Springs and 7.400 PR, I'm also doing LS7 lifters , ls2 timing chain , and P&P 243 heads and bigger valves and stock ls6 head gasket with ARP head studs but I want to mill the heads .30 to get stock compression but I'm not sure if I will have pvt issues please help thanks

Most people are going to tell you it's better to measure to see if you will have pvt issues.
On the heads, how big of a valve are you going to? The 5.3 block is a small bore motor and your options are limited, if any.
For a otherwise stock 5.3, your cam selection is big. I see no mention of a stall but you do mention you have gears.
It's going to be a dog out of the hole with a stock converter.
